A resurfaced interview with Machine Gun Kelly sparked outrage after he stated that he would not wait for Kendall Jenner to turn 18 before discussing his crush on her. The interview was conducted with Fuse in 2013, when Machine Gun Kelly was 23 and Kendall was only 17 years old.

The musician went on to say that when people are famous, there are “no limits,” and he listed artists who had public relationships with underage girls. When asked who his first celebrity crush was, Machine Gun Kelly named Kendall Jenner.

“I don’t care who my first celebrity crush was because right now it’s Kendall Jenner.”

“God damn I’ve said that so many motherfu*king times, I hope that I’m snagging that. Don’t let me move to LA. Oof, I’m finding her.”

The host then asked if he was “counting down the days” until Kendall reached the legal age of se*ual consent in Los Angeles, which is 18 years old.

“I’m not waiting until she’s 18, I’ll go now. I’m 23, dog, I’m not like a creepy age, y’know what I’m saying? I’m 23, she’s 17, and she’s a celebrity. There’s no limits right there.”

“Robert Plant, who is one of the greatest lead singers ever, dated a girl who was 14. Axl Rose was one of the biggest badasses ever, dated a girl who was 16 and wrote a song on his first album about the girl that was 16.”

“I don’t care, say what you want, man, if Kendall Jenner is in your bedroom naked and you’re 50, you’re going.”

The contentious interview has been circulating on social media in recent days, with viewers quick to express their dissatisfaction with Machine Gun Kelly’s remarks.
